How Promotional Caps became a Fashion Trend
Have you ever wondered how the humble trucker cap became a fashion icon when it was branded with the Von Dutch logo? This is one of those success stories that seem to be too good to be true but prove that promotional products can be used in such a way that they become the fashion of the day. This article focuses on some fundamental marketing strategies and illustrates that the key to success is to know your market and how to influence it. The creators of the Von Dutch cap were able to identify that the easiest path to it's young market was to first recruit influential celebrities and have them be seen to create the new trend by wearing a new style of cap. Any number of promotional products can be used in the same way as long as the appeal of the product and perceived value to recipient is considered.

The Psychology Of Color In Web Design
Particular colors spark certain emotions and feelings within all of us. While there are some guidelines that any designer, including a web designer, can follow, it is also important to remember that cultural and regional differences may mean that the same color sparks a different reaction in different groups of people.

Title Inflation Emerges With A Vengeance
Suddenly, title inflation is everywhere. I’ve seen more business cards or email sigs lately with adjectives like “executive” or “senior” or “senior executive” or “special” or “chief” in front of more traditional titles (e.g. “vice president”). The “chief” one is especially bizarre since it’s not always obvious whether the CSO is a “Chief Sales Officer” or a “Chief Security Officer” which in and of itself is a problem.
